July 2026 Digital Marketing: What’s Changing and Why It Matters
Digital marketing in July 2026 is being reshaped by three big forces: AI, trust, and measurement. For internet readers and business owners alike, the key story is not just that platforms are changing... it's that the rules for being discovered, believed, and clicked are changing too.
AI is reshaping search
Google’s Open Knowledge Format update added new trust signals designed to help AI agents and applications judge whether information is reliable, fresh, and properly sourced. That sounds technical, but the practical takeaway is straightforward: search systems are getting way better at deciding which sources deserve to be used in an answer.
That matters because more search journeys now end without a click. Industry reporting this month continued to point toward zero-click behaviour and growing use of AI summaries, which means visibility is no longer just about ranking — it's about being selected as part of the answer itself.
Transparency is becoming mandatory
A second major theme in July was disclosure. Google and Meta both expanded AI-related labels for ads and creative, making it clearer when generative AI has been used to create or modify marketing assets.
For businesses, this is a clear sign that transparency is moving from optional to expected. If you are using AI in ad creative, social content, or customer communications, you need to be ready for that use to be labelled and judged by users.
Originality is under pressure
Platforms are also becoming less tolerant of low-value, repetitive, or obviously synthetic content. July’s reporting showed stronger enforcement against spammy behaviour, fake expert profiles, and generic content that adds little value.
That is especially relevant for brands using AI to scale content production. AI can help you move faster, but it can also make your output feel interchangeable if it is not grounded in real expertise, examples, and a clear point of view.
Social platforms are part of search now
Another important shift is that social media is no longer just a distribution channel — it's part of the search layer. July’s marketing updates highlighted how discovery is increasingly happening inside YouTube, TikTok, LinkedIn, Reddit, and other platforms, not just on Google.
That means captions, titles, on-screen text, and profile bios are becoming search assets. If your internet presence is fragmented, AI systems and users alike may struggle to understand what your brand stands for.
Paid media is becoming more automated
The paid side of digital marketing is also moving quickly. ChatGPT Ads is improving, Google Ads is changing how automation and exclusions work, and Meta is adding more AI assistance inside Ads Manager.
This should speed up campaign setup and optimisation, but it also increases the need for active oversight. Automation is helpful, but it doesn't replace commercial judgement, brand safeguards, or a clear understanding of what good performance actually looks like.
What businesses should do
The practical response is not to chase every new tool. It's to build a stronger foundation.
Here's how businesses can do this:
-
Keep your brand name, messaging, and business description consistent across your website, LinkedIn, directories, and social profiles.
-
Use structured data on your site so search engines and AI systems can understand your organisation, services, and key pages more easily.
-
Publish content that shows genuine expertise rather than just repeating generic industry advice.
-
Strengthen your presence on platforms where people actually search, including LinkedIn, YouTube, and TikTok.
-
Review your AI usage in ads and content so disclosures, approvals, and quality checks are in place before publication.
Why this matters now
The businesses that will benefit most from this phase of digital marketing are the ones that look trustworthy everywhere they appear. AI can amplify good brands, but it can also expose weak ones quicker thanks to the systems becoming better at checking signals, not just words.
If you want to stay visible on the internet, the task is no longer simply to publish more. It's to publish better, prove more, and make it easier for both users and machines to trust you.
